Profile

Yip Hon Weng is a Singaporean politician and Member of Parliament representing Yio Chu Kang Single Member Constituency since 2020. Before entering politics, he served for 17 years in the Singapore Administrative Service, holding various roles across the Ministries of Manpower, Defence, Health, and National Development. He is currently a Director at Temasek, focusing on human capital strategies and deep tech investments. Yip holds multiple advanced degrees from institutions including Harvard, MIT, and the National University of Singapore. In Parliament, he serves as the Chairman of the Government Parliamentary Committee for Defence and Foreign Affairs.
